График выполнения дипломного проектирования

 

Работа над дипломным проектом (впрочем, как и любая работа над инженерным проектом) должна укладываться в определенные календарные сроки. Чтобы примерно за две недели до назначенной даты заседания ГАК иметь законченный дипломный проект, необходимо в первой половине срока преддипломной практики определить разделы дипломного проекта, содержание и трудоемкость выполнения отдельных разделов дипломного проекта. После этого необходимо составить календарный план работы над дипломным проектом, и сверяя реальные сроки выполнения работ с запланированными, можно управлять ходом выполнения работ и таким образом уложиться в заданные сроки.

Примерный календарный план можно представить в виде таблицы                  (см. Таблица 1).

Таблица 1. Календарный план выполнения дипломного проекта

N п/п Наименование этапов дипломного проекта Срок по плану Объем от всего проекта (%) Срок фактического выполнения
1. Сбор необходимого материала и ознакомление с состоянием проблемы по литературным источникам   5  
2. Обследование объекта автоматизации и его описание   10  
3. Разработка обобщенной структурной и функциональной схемы объекта   5  
4. Детальный анализ и синтез (аналитический или методом моделирования) системы   15  
5. Разработка алгоритмов и программ решения задач   25  
6. Отладка и тестирование программ   20  
7. Оформление пояснительной записки и приложений   20  

 

Календарный план подписывается руководителем дипломного проекта и утверждается заведующим кафедрой.

Завершив определенный этап работы, дипломник представляет законченный материал руководителю проекта или консультанту на просмотр для оценки правильности полученных результатов и достаточности его по объему и тем самым отчитывается в выполнении календарного плана.

 

Содержание и оформление дипломного проекта

 

Дипломный проект оформляется в виде альбома документов и должен содержать следующие обязательные стандартные листы (формы), разделы и документы (Таблица 2).

Оформление дипломного проекта должно быть выполнено в соответствие с принятым в УГТУ стандартом (на текущий момент СТП0007-99).

Таблица 2. Содержание дипломного проекта.

Стандартные листы (формы) и разделы Номер формы или примерный объем раздела. Примечания.
1. Титульный лист  
2. Аннотация 1 стр. Выполняется на двух языках: русском и английском.
3. Содержание (оглавление)  
4. Список сокращений, используемых в тексте Составляется при необходимости.
5. Пояснительная записка а. Введение б. Постановка задачи в. Технологическая часть г. Основная часть д. Информационная безопасность е. Экономическая часть   1-3 стр. 3-5 стр. 7-15 стр. 20-40 стр. 7-15 стр. 7-15 стр.
6. Заключение 1-3 стр.
7. Библиографический список  
8. Документы по математическому и программному обеспечению а. Техническое задание (ГОСТ 34.602 – 89) б. Руководство программиста в. Руководство пользователя     10-30 стр. 5-10 стр. 5-10 стр.
9. Приложения к дипломному проекту  

 

Разделы проекта должны иметь следующее содержание:

Пояснительная записка

Каждый раздел пояснительной записки (кроме введения и постановки задачи) должен предваряться кратким введением с перечнем вопросов, подлежащих рассмотрению в данном разделе и кратким планом самого раздела. В заключении (выводах) по каждому разделу должны быть подведены промежуточные итоги по выполненной в рамках раздела работе.

Введение

Должно содержать:

· актуальность решаемой производственной или научной проблемы;

· цели дипломного проекта;

· перечень разделов дипломного проекта с их краткой аннотацией.

Постановка задачи

Должна содержать:

 

· развёрнутое описание целей и задач разрабатываемой системы;

o цели, критерии и ограничения ИС;

o определение границ создаваемой системы и её взаимосвязь с другими системами;

o функции и задачи создаваемой ИС;

· характеристика объекта и существующей системы управления;

o общая характеристика предприятия;

o характеристика объекта автоматизации с указанием организационной структуры подсистемы;

· аналитический обзор существующих решений (аналогов системы);

o обзор научно-технической литературы по автоматизации выбранной системы (подсистемы);

· ожидаемые технико-экономические результаты создания ИС.

Технологическая часть

Должна содержать:

 

· Проектные ограничения, имеющие значимое влияние на выбор методических и технических средств, используемых в проекте.

· Обоснование жизненного цикла разработки информационной системы;

· описание существующих методов моделирования и проектирования систем и обоснованный выбор для проекта;

· описание технических средств разработки программной системы:

o анализ и выбор CASE-средств;

o анализ и выбор языка программирования;

o анализ и выбор средств отладки, тестирования и документирования системы;

o анализ и выбор СУБД;

o выбор программно-аппаратной платформы реализации системы.

Основная часть

Данная часть дипломного проекта должна быть построена на описании артефактов, сопровождающих весь процесс создания системы, начиная от анализа требований к системе и заканчивая ее тестированием и развертыванием:

 

· Аналитическое представление процесса осмысления и результатов осмысления предметной области и требований к системе

o построение доменной модели;

o математическая модель объекта автоматизации.

· Аналитическое представление процесса проектирования архитектуры системы и результаты проектирования:

o представление статических, динамических, физических и логических свойств системы;

§ структура системы;

§ поведение системы;

§ информационная база данных системы

– логическая модель;

– физическая модель;

– поддержка целостности;

– организация запросов;

o технологии промежуточного программного обеспечения;

o технологии пользовательского интерфейса

§ спецификации пользовательского интерфейса

§ экранные формы системы.

· Аналитическое описание конструирования программной системы. Даётся описание вопросов реализации системы на выбранном языке программирования. Описание сопровождается демонстрированием программного кода системы. Описание, как правило, касается основных алгоритмов системы по обработке данных, поддержке транзакций, пользовательского интерфейса и другое.

· Верификация системы

o план тестирования;

o функциональное и структурное тестирование с представлением сценариев и результатов тестирования:

§ тестирование классов;

§ тестирование интерфейсов;

§ тестирование компонент;

§ тестирование сборки;

o показатели надёжности системы;

· Конфигурация и развёртывание системы.


Понравилась статья? Добавь ее в закладку (CTRL+D) и не забудь поделиться с друзьями:  



double arrow
Сейчас читают про: